二维码界面弹窗文字左对齐

This commit is contained in:
xiehongyan 2024-01-22 10:36:12 +08:00
parent 3bb9c343bd
commit 59a981e2b5

View File

@ -683,10 +683,11 @@ static void qr_page_task_cb(lv_task_t* task){
if (sf_cardv_get_sim_insert() == 0) if (sf_cardv_get_sim_insert() == 0)
{ {
//printf("[qr_page_task_cb]no sim card...\n"); //printf("[qr_page_task_cb]no sim card...\n");
lv_obj_align(labelInit, qr_info_msgbox, 0, 0, -25); //lv_obj_align(labelInit, qr_info_msgbox, 0, 0, -25);
lv_label_set_text(labelInit, "Please insert the SIM card and restart the camera"); lv_label_set_text(labelInit, "Please insert the SIM card and restart the camera");
lv_obj_set_x(labelInit, 8);
lv_obj_set_y(labelInit, 31); lv_obj_set_y(labelInit, 31);
printf("Please insert the SIM card and restart the camera X: %d, Y: %d\n", lv_obj_get_x(labelInit), lv_obj_get_y(labelInit)); //printf("Please insert the SIM card and restart the camera X: %d, Y: %d\n", lv_obj_get_x(labelInit), lv_obj_get_y(labelInit));
return; return;
} }
else if (ret == 1) else if (ret == 1)
@ -695,10 +696,11 @@ static void qr_page_task_cb(lv_task_t* task){
printf("[qr_page_task_cb]is esim card...%s\n", puiPara->ModuleImei); printf("[qr_page_task_cb]is esim card...%s\n", puiPara->ModuleImei);
if (strlen(puiPara->SimIccid) == 0 && strlen(puiPara->ModuleImei) == 0) if (strlen(puiPara->SimIccid) == 0 && strlen(puiPara->ModuleImei) == 0)
{ {
lv_obj_align(labelInit, qr_info_msgbox, 0, 0, 0); //lv_obj_align(labelInit, qr_info_msgbox, 0, 0, 0);
lv_label_set_text(labelInit, "Please restart the camera"); lv_label_set_text(labelInit, "Please restart the camera");
lv_obj_set_x(labelInit, 8);
lv_obj_set_y(labelInit, 56); lv_obj_set_y(labelInit, 56);
printf("Please restart the camera X: %d, Y: %d\n", lv_obj_get_x(labelInit), lv_obj_get_y(labelInit)); //printf("Please restart the camera X: %d, Y: %d\n", lv_obj_get_x(labelInit), lv_obj_get_y(labelInit));
return; return;
} }
snprintf(qr_date, QR_DATA_LENGTH, qr_code_str, puiPara->ModuleImei, puiPara->SimIccidV, puiPara->SimIccidA, "true"); snprintf(qr_date, QR_DATA_LENGTH, qr_code_str, puiPara->ModuleImei, puiPara->SimIccidV, puiPara->SimIccidA, "true");
@ -709,10 +711,11 @@ static void qr_page_task_cb(lv_task_t* task){
printf("[qr_page_task_cb]is sim card...%s\n", puiPara->ModuleImei); printf("[qr_page_task_cb]is sim card...%s\n", puiPara->ModuleImei);
if (strlen(puiPara->SimIccid) == 0 && strlen(puiPara->ModuleImei) == 0) if (strlen(puiPara->SimIccid) == 0 && strlen(puiPara->ModuleImei) == 0)
{ {
lv_obj_align(labelInit, qr_info_msgbox, 0, 0, 0); //lv_obj_align(labelInit, qr_info_msgbox, 0, 0, 0);
lv_label_set_text(labelInit, "Please restart the camera"); lv_label_set_text(labelInit, "Please restart the camera");
lv_obj_set_x(labelInit, 8);
lv_obj_set_y(labelInit, 56); lv_obj_set_y(labelInit, 56);
printf("Please restart the camera X: %d, Y: %d\n", lv_obj_get_x(labelInit), lv_obj_get_y(labelInit)); //printf("Please restart the camera X: %d, Y: %d\n", lv_obj_get_x(labelInit), lv_obj_get_y(labelInit));
return; return;
} }
snprintf(qr_date, QR_DATA_LENGTH, qr_code_str, puiPara->ModuleImei, puiPara->SimIccidV, puiPara->SimIccidA, "false"); snprintf(qr_date, QR_DATA_LENGTH, qr_code_str, puiPara->ModuleImei, puiPara->SimIccidV, puiPara->SimIccidA, "false");
@ -721,25 +724,28 @@ static void qr_page_task_cb(lv_task_t* task){
{ {
if (sf_cardv_4G_status_get() == SF_4G_SEARCHING) if (sf_cardv_4G_status_get() == SF_4G_SEARCHING)
{ {
lv_obj_align(labelInit, qr_info_msgbox, 0, 0, 0); //lv_obj_align(labelInit, qr_info_msgbox, 0, 0, 0);
lv_label_set_text(labelInit, "QR code loading..."); lv_label_set_text(labelInit, "QR code loading...");
lv_obj_set_x(labelInit, 8);
lv_obj_set_y(labelInit, 56); lv_obj_set_y(labelInit, 56);
printf("QR code loading... X: %d, Y: %d\n", lv_obj_get_x(labelInit), lv_obj_get_y(labelInit)); //printf("QR code loading... X: %d, Y: %d\n", lv_obj_get_x(labelInit), lv_obj_get_y(labelInit));
} }
else if (sf_cardv_4G_status_get() == SF_4G_FAIL) else if (sf_cardv_4G_status_get() == SF_4G_FAIL)
{ {
lv_obj_align(labelInit, qr_info_msgbox, 0, 0, -25); //lv_obj_align(labelInit, qr_info_msgbox, 0, 0, -25);
lv_label_set_text(labelInit, "Please restart the camera"); lv_label_set_text(labelInit, "Please restart the camera");
lv_obj_set_x(labelInit, 8);
lv_obj_set_y(labelInit, 56); lv_obj_set_y(labelInit, 56);
printf("Please restart the camera X: %d, Y: %d\n", lv_obj_get_x(labelInit), lv_obj_get_y(labelInit)); //printf("Please restart the camera X: %d, Y: %d\n", lv_obj_get_x(labelInit), lv_obj_get_y(labelInit));
} }
return; return;
} }
else{ else{
lv_obj_align(labelInit, qr_info_msgbox, 0, 0, 0); //lv_obj_align(labelInit, qr_info_msgbox, 0, 0, 0);
lv_label_set_text(labelInit, "Please restart the camera"); lv_label_set_text(labelInit, "Please restart the camera");
lv_obj_set_x(labelInit, 8);
lv_obj_set_y(labelInit, 56); lv_obj_set_y(labelInit, 56);
printf("Please restart the camera X: %d, Y: %d\n", lv_obj_get_x(labelInit), lv_obj_get_y(labelInit)); //printf("Please restart the camera X: %d, Y: %d\n", lv_obj_get_x(labelInit), lv_obj_get_y(labelInit));
return; return;
} }
/*Create a 100x100 QR code*/ /*Create a 100x100 QR code*/
@ -803,19 +809,21 @@ void show_qr_picture_page(lv_obj_t* obj)
//lv_label_set_align(labelInit, LV_LABEL_ALIGN_CENTER); //lv_label_set_align(labelInit, LV_LABEL_ALIGN_CENTER);
//lv_obj_align(labelInit, qr_info_msgbox, LV_ALIGN_CENTER, 0, -30); //lv_obj_align(labelInit, qr_info_msgbox, LV_ALIGN_CENTER, 0, -30);
lv_label_set_align(labelInit, LV_LABEL_ALIGN_CENTER); //lv_label_set_align(labelInit, LV_LABEL_ALIGN_CENTER);
if (sf_cardv_get_sim_insert() == 0){ if (sf_cardv_get_sim_insert() == 0){
lv_obj_align(labelInit, qr_info_msgbox, 0, 0, -25); //lv_obj_align(labelInit, qr_info_msgbox, 0, 0, -25);
lv_label_set_text(labelInit, "Please insert the SIM card and restart the camera"); lv_label_set_text(labelInit, "Please insert the SIM card and restart the camera");
lv_obj_set_x(labelInit, 8);
lv_obj_set_y(labelInit, 31); lv_obj_set_y(labelInit, 31);
printf("Please insert the SIM card and restart the camera X: %d, Y: %d\n", lv_obj_get_x(labelInit), lv_obj_get_y(labelInit)); //printf("Please insert the SIM card and restart the camera X: %d, Y: %d\n", lv_obj_get_x(labelInit), lv_obj_get_y(labelInit));
} }
else{ else{
lv_obj_align(labelInit, qr_info_msgbox, 0, 0, 0); lv_obj_align(labelInit, qr_info_msgbox, 0, 0, 0);
lv_label_set_text(labelInit, "QR code loading..."); lv_label_set_text(labelInit, "QR code loading...");
lv_obj_set_x(labelInit, 8);
lv_obj_set_y(labelInit, 56); lv_obj_set_y(labelInit, 56);
printf("QR code loading... X: %d, Y: %d\n", lv_obj_get_x(labelInit), lv_obj_get_y(labelInit)); //printf("QR code loading... X: %d, Y: %d\n", lv_obj_get_x(labelInit), lv_obj_get_y(labelInit));
} }